Monday Market Report April 27 – May 3, 2020

WELL, IT WAS DEFINETLY A COVID-19 KIND OF WEEK! In total, just 2 homes were sold in the past seven days, which is six homes fewer (8) vs. the week prior. In all of my months of doing this weekly report, I have never seen this few of homes being sold. The TOTAL value of these 2 purchases was just over $550,000 thousand dollars, or 3.2 million less ($3.8 million) than the week before. The highest priced sale was a Single-Family home on the South side of the city which sold for more than $550,000. There was no difference between listing price and sales price was for the week. The two sellers received their asking price…..that’s the first time I’ve also seen this happen! It’s apparent that SELLERS have sharpened their “Offering Price Pencils” and homes are priced aggressively with much of the uncertainty surrounding Covid-19. My key indicators still show the housing market being “BALANCED” at this moment…..BUT, I sense that we are headed towards a “BUYERS” market in the coming weeks. Here’s the breakdown of sales by property “type” for this past week (April 27th to May 3rd)
  • 1 Mobile Home
  • 1 Single Family
